What is this art? This thing for which we give our lives - for which we deem no personal sacrifice too great? There must be something in it -  something beside money! Something that makes men value it higher than they value anything else. This sounds rash - for think [[crossed out]]way [[/crossed out]] of politics [[crossed out]]???[[/crossed out]] think of generals - of millionaires, [[crossed out]]though[[/crossed out]] they seem quite unconscious of the fact. By what standard at last is any country valued? What is the glory of ancient Egypt? It is her art - of Greece - ancient China, medaeval Japan, Persia, Italy - medaeval Euro[[cut off]] their poetry, painting, sculpture, architecture - these fruits are they known - 
What is this art? this one activity that "Time cannot wither, or custom stale."
